Description:The FDIC Board of Directors has extended the comment period through August 16, 2006, for three proposed rules governing deposit insurance assessments under the Deposit Insurance Reform Act of 2005. The proposed rules would implement a one-time assessment credit, dividends, and procedural and operational changes to the assessment regulations. The Reform Act requires the FDIC to prescribe the credit and dividend regulations by November 5, 2006. Comments on the proposals were originally due by July 17, 2006.
